CARE INSTRUCTIONS

FABRIC 

Ramié is a textile fibre derived from stems of plants belonging to the urticaceae family, very popular in China and Japan. The fibre is shiny, resistant and absorbs colours extremely well, making it perfect for dying processes.

DETERGENTS 

We recommend to choose the right detergent according to the colour of your garments. Do not use softener.

MAINTENANCE 

Machine wash at 40°, keeping the different colours separated. Stains can be treated before washing with a stain remover. Let the product rest without rubbing the stain and then wash immediately. With dark garments, test the remover on a small hidden part of the fabric. For a natural dry after washing, stretch out the damp garment to remove creases, then hang possibly without folding. Use a tumble dryer on a light cycle. Iron at high temperatures.

COLOR 

This garment has been made using special dying and finishing processes, which confer the item an exclusive “used” look: this, along with potential irregularities related to the dying are distintive traits of the product and should not be considered faults at all.
